Chilton 'can't wait' for debut British Grand Prix
Max Chilton has shared his excitement at starting his debut home race weekend, saying he 'can't wait' to get out on track in front of his home crowd.
The Brit describes the race as like 'racing around our own backyard' due to Marussia's close proximity to the track. Speaking in a team statement ahead of the next round of the season, Chilton said: 'The British Grand Prix is really special, and for so many reasons, so to be able to call it my home Grand Prix is pretty incredible and without doubt it will be the highlight of my debut season so far.
